HUNTINGTON, WV (WOWK) – Marshall University is doing their part to help out during this government shutdown and offering free basketball tickets to federal workers.
Mike Hamrick, Marshall University’s Athletic Director, said in a tweet that federal workers can get two complimentary tickets to the Thundering Herd’s Men’s Basketball game on Thursday, January 7th, 2018, against the Florida Atlantic University Owls.

Hamrick says that they will provide popcorn for the workers as well.
In order to claim the tickets, you just need to present proper ID at the ticket office.
The United State Government has been in partial shutdown for 21 days now, and if it is still shut down during the game, it will have been going on for 27 days.
